Mark your calendars Wii gamers, here's an opportunity for you to plan out what you're going to buy and when. Over at the E3 convention, Nintendo has revealed the release windows for the rest of the games that they will be releasing this year.
The list isn't complete, and we're bound to see a lot of titles get shuffled around due to delays and other unforeseen events, but at least you'll get the general idea.
Major games we have our eyes on are the games from Nintendo, especially Animal Crossing: City Folk which has been revealed to support the new Wii Speak mic peripheral, Star Wars The Clone Wars: Lightsaber Duels and The Force Unleashed, Castlevania Judgment, Skate It, and just because I'm a Neil Gaiman fan, Coraline.
